March for Science – Tucson

Saturday, April 22nd
10:00AM – 2:00PM
El Presidio Plaza Park
175 W. Alameda St., South Tucson, AZ 85701

The March for Science on Saturday, April 22, sounds a call to support and safeguard the

scientific community. Recent policy changes have caused heightened worry among

scientists. The mischaracterization of science as a partisan issue, which has given

policymakers permission to reject overwhelming evidence, is a critical and urgent matter.

It is time for people who support scientific research and evidence-based policies to take a

public stand and be counted.

The primary march will be in Washington, DC, but satellite marches are occurring across

the nation, including in several Arizona cities. We encourage you to join your local march!

The Tucson Rally for Science at El Presidio will include rousing speakers, 20+ engaging

science booths, and lively entertainment! This is our time to take a stand, so let's shake the

ground at El Presidio! Some people are taking the initiative to form groups that will march

into El Presidio on sidewalks from all directions. We appreciate the many ways you want to

demonstrate your support, and we'll be there to welcome you at El Presidio! See you there!

The mission is to (1) advocate for the role of science in our lives, (2) send the message to

current and future presidents that we need research-based legislation and policy, and (3)

show that we want more funding for STEAM programs and agencies.
